Extract generic method prototypes
These feature substituted types according to their declaring generic specialisation, with wildcards that reach top-level being converted to their upper or lower bound depending on usage context. This commit also includes an incidental fix such that constructors declare their return-type as unit, consistent with the Java extractor.
